I seem to experiment with house rules in every campaign I run.
Sometimes I do max HP for first level, crits & fumbles, and sometimes I don't.
Typically in any OSR game I run I do group initiative d6 higher wins, ties go to players. I've been experimenting where I just roll 1-3 players go first, 4-6 monsters go first. Anything a bit more crunchy where it seems individual initiative will have more of a noticeable effect, like 5e, I just run it as is.
Ascending AC is the only thing I can think of that I almost always use, and usually pick a ruleset or clone that already incorporates it.
I'll work with players with alternate classes or abilities, but I don't bring them to the table myself.
I guess my houserules are never perfect and I'm always tweaking them.
